1. 程式人生 > >CentOS下asterisk安裝前準備工作

CentOS下asterisk安裝前準備工作

新搞了臺機器,安裝一下asterisk試試,配了塊4e1的卡,記錄一下安裝過程。

第一步,作業系統

安裝CentOS 5.2 DVD版,硬碟大,把能裝的服務都安裝一下。

這個安裝過程,還是單獨寫一下吧,免得忘記了。

第二步,asterisk的安裝

1.檢查系統核心版本

#uname -a

例如:

Linux localhost.localdomain 2.6.18-92.el5xen #1 SMP Tue Jun 10 19:55:54 EDT 2008 i686 i686 i386 GNU/Linux
 

2.檢查是否已經安裝kernel-devel

# rpm -q kernel-devel

例如:kernel-devel-2.6.18-92.1.10.el5,表示已經安裝,如果沒有安裝,要用yum安裝一下,

如下 yum install kernel-devel

我的是沒有安裝的,不安裝以後編譯是個問題。

3.檢查是否已經安裝以下的輔助軟體包

rpm -q bison
rpm -q bison-devel
rpm -q ncurses
rpm -q ncurses-devel
rpm -q zlib
rpm -q zlib-devel
rpm -q openssl
rpm -q openssl-devel
rpm -q gnutls-devel
rpm -q gcc
rpm -q gcc-c++

rpm -q mysql-devel

最少mysql-devel需要安裝

4.如果沒有安裝則用yum安裝

yum install bison
yum install bison-devel
yum install ncurses
yum install ncurses-devel
yum install zlib
yum install zlib-devel
yum install openssl
yum install openssl-devel
yum install gnutls-devel
yum install gcc
yum install gcc-c++
yum install mysql-devel